    摘要:

    为查明运动过程中罗氏沼虾的行为特征及其与肌肉能量代谢的关系,实验设置了对照、低、中、高4种不同强度的游泳和弹跳实验,研究了运动后罗氏沼虾的行为、能量来源和相关代谢酶活性。游泳强度通过在特定时间内设置不同的水流速度来确定,对照、低、中、高强度的水流速度分别为0 (自由运动)、5 (200 min)、10 (200 min)和15 cm/s (游泳至疲劳)。弹跳强度通过在特定时间内设置不同触碰频率来确定,对照、低、中、高强度的触碰频率分别为0 (自由运动)、0.033 (5 min)、0.050 (5 min)和0.067 Hz (弹跳至疲劳)。结果显示,罗氏沼虾各运动组游泳足和尾肢的最大摆动频率和最大摆动幅度均显著高于对照组。各运动强度组肌肉蛋白质含量与对照组之间无显著差异,肌肉糖原含量均显著小于对照组,低强度游泳组肌肉甘油三酯含量小于对照组。中、高强度游泳组游泳足肌肉乳酸脱氢酶 (LDH)活性和乳酸含量显著高于对照组,低强度游泳组游泳足肌肉丙酮酸脱氢酶、苹果酸脱氢酶和脂肪酶活性显著高于对照组。无论弹跳强度高低,罗氏沼虾腹部肌肉LDH酶活性和乳酸含量均显著高于对照组。研究表明,罗氏沼虾通过增加肌肉能量代谢强度来满足运动所需能量,游泳行为能量来源与游泳强度有关,弹跳行为主要依靠厌氧代谢获取能量。本研究结果丰富了虾类行为生理学理论知识,为罗氏沼虾的健康养殖提供基础数据。

    Abstract:

    Locomotion is considered a fundamental property of most aquatic animals and is crucial for the survival of such animals. To explore the behavioral characteristics of locomotion and their relationships with muscle energy metabolism of Macrobrachium rosenbergii, the experiments of swimming and tail-flipping with four intensities (control, low, medium and high) were conducted. The behavior, energy sources and related metabolic enzyme activities of M. rosenbergii were determined after locomotion. The swimming intensities were obtained by setting different water velocities in a specific time period. The water velocities of control, low, medium and high intensity swimming were 0 (voluntary locomotion), 5 (200 min), 10 (200 min) and 15 cm/s (swimming until fatigue) respectively. The tail-flipping intensities were determined by setting different touch frequencies in a specific time period. The touch frequencies of control, low, medium and high intensity swimming were 0 (voluntary locomotion), 0.033 (5 min), 0.050 (5 min) and 0.067 Hz (tail-flipping until fatigue) respectively. Results showed that the maximum beat frequency (fmax) and maximum beat amplitude (Amax) of pleopods and uropods were significantly higher in each locomotor group than those in the control group. There were no significant differences in muscle protein contents among different locomotor groups. The contents of muscle glycogen were significantly decreased in each locomotor group compared with that in the control group. The lowest contents of triglyceride in pleopods muscles were observed in the low-intensity swimming group. The activities of lactate dehydrogenase (LDH) and lactate contents in pleopods muscles were significantly elevated in medium and high intensity swimming groups compared with those of control group. The activities of pyruvate dehydrogenase, malate dehydrogenase and lipase in pleopods muscles were significantly increased in low-intensity swimming group compared with those of control group. The LDH activities and lactate contents of abdominal muscles were significantly higher in each tail-flipping group than those of control group. Our findings indicate that the energies of locomotion are obtained by increasing the intensity of muscles energy metabolism in M. rosenbergii. The energy metabolism pathways of swimming vary according to swimming intensities. Tail-flipping is powered by anaerobic metabolism. These findings enhanced our understanding of physiology and behavior of locomotion in prawns, providing basic data for the healthy culture of M. rosenbergii.
